Associating Subnets with a Firewall
Scenarios
You can associate a firewall with a subnet to protect resources in the subnet.
Notes and Constraints
- You can associate a firewall with multiple subnets. However, a subnet can only be associated with one firewall at a time.
- After a firewall is associated with a subnet, the default firewall rules deny all traffic to and from the subnet until you add custom rules to allow traffic. For details, see Adding a Firewall Rule.
Procedure
- Log in to the management console.
- Click
in the upper left corner and select the desired region and project. - Click
in the upper left corner and choose Network > Virtual Private Cloud.The Virtual Private Cloud page is displayed.
- In the navigation pane on the left, choose Access Control > Firewalls.
- Locate the target firewall and click its name to switch to the page showing details of that particular firewall.
- On the displayed page, click the Associated Subnets tab.
- On the Associated Subnets tab, click Associate.
- On the displayed page, select the subnets to be associated with the firewall, and click OK.
A subnet with a firewall associated will not be displayed on the page for you to select. If you want to associate such a subnet with another firewall, you must first disassociate the subnet from the original firewall. One-click subnet association and disassociation are not supported currently. A subnet can only be associated with one firewall.
